Legal basis for processing

Under the UK General Data Protection Regulation (UK GDPR), the lawful bases we rely on for processing this information are:

Personal data

  • We have a contractural obligation as outlined in your occupancy agreement
  • We have a legal obligation to meet conveyancing requirements
  • We have a legitimate interest as a sharing owner

Special category date

Explicit consent — you can withdraw this at any time by contacting us at business@horizonhousing.org

Sharing your information

The information you provide to us will be treated by us as confidential.

We may disclose your information to third parties who act for us for the purposes set out in this notice or for purposes approved by you, including the following:

  • If we enter into a joint venture or merge with another business entity, your information may be disclosed to our new business partners or owners;
  • If we instruct repair or maintenance works, your information may be disclosed to any contractor;
  • If we are investigating a complaint, information may be disclosed to Police Scotland, Local Authority departments, Scottish Fire & Rescue Service and others involved in any complaint, whether investigating the complaint or otherwise;
  • If we are updating ownership details, your information may be disclosed to third parties (such as utility companies and Local Authority);
  • If we are investigating payments made or otherwise, your information may be disclosed to payment processors, Local Authority and the Department of Work & Pensions;
  • If you are in breach of your occupancy agreement, we may share information with solicitors, sheriff officers or debt recovery services;
  • While purchasing a property or a share in a property, your information will be shared with our solicitor;
  • If we are conducting a survey of our products and/or service, your information may be disclosed to third parties assisting in the compilation and analysis of the survey results

Receiving data about you

We may receive the following information from third parties:

  • Benefits information, including awards of Housing Benefit/Universal Credit
  • Payments made by you to us;
  • Complaints or other communications regarding behaviour or other alleged breaches of the terms of your contract with us, including information obtained from Police Scotland;
  • Reports as to the conduct or condition of your tenancy, including references from previous tenancies, and complaints of anti-social behaviour;
  • Information from third parties about support and assistance provided to sustain your occupancy and/or independent living

Your right of access

You have the right to ask us for copies of your personal information. 

Your right to rectify

You have the right to ask us to rectify personal information you think is inaccurate. You also have the right to ask us to complete information you think is incomplete. 

Your right to erasure

You have the right to ask us to erase your personal information in certain circumstances. 

Your right to restriction of processing

You have the right to ask us to restrict the processing of your personal information in certain circumstances. 

Your right to object to processing

You have the  the right to object to the processing of your personal information in certain circumstances . However, if Horizon can demonstrate that there is a compelling reason to process such personal data then we may refuse to stop processing your personal data
